Browns fan here - hoping to get a fairly civil discussion of this week's game. Obviously it's huge for both teams. A couple of things of note though about a few of your assumptions:

The Browns are going to run whether you stuff it or not. They're used to gaining very little with Jamal until the D is tired / playing the pass. Jamal has had a bunch of average to poor games for us thrown in with one multi-TD performance and yesterday's game saver. He's good to OK but he's not what the Browns O is built around.

It IS built around exactly what you're saying the Bills D don't like - Edwards is a big, fast, physical wideout who will challenge for under / high throws and can get vertical with anyone. He's been playing lights out this year and is certainly one of the top five wideout threats in the AFC.

Winslow is the leading pass catching TE in the NFL and is catching for a higher average than any other TE as well. He's got sick hands and is a good route runner. He's managed to largely tame his hot head nature. Heiden is our 2nd TE and is a better blocker / worse receiver but he's still solid as a weapon.

Anderson at QB is the cypher - he could come out and throw three picks in the first half if he's off. He could put up three TDs with laser perfect strikes as well. I have no idea which Anderson is going to show up Sunday. But I do know this is a kid who is 5-1 in Cleveland this year with the only loss being a blow out in week 1 to Pittsburgh that he didn't start. Our OL is ridiculously improved over last year and very few teams have been able to consistently pressure Anderson. Blitzing the Browns seems to be a recipe for giving up a big play these days.

Also, our D sucks. Badly. The stats show that clearly. But I'd tell you that since our bye week they have gotten better; lots better and a casual observer of the team doesn't know it. A couple of rookie DBs are playing really, really well for us in Brandon McDonald and Eric Wright. The safeties are vastly improved from the start of the year and can deliver big time hits in both the run and pass game. In the last few games many of the points we've given up have been via Derek Anderson or special team turnovers, not the D. You may be surprised at how aggressive / efficient the Browns D is becoming. Still not good, perhaps not even average - but much better than last in the league.

The big problem with the D is exactly what you can exploit - the DL and the ILBs. We've not been able to prevent solid running attacks from anyone. If Lynch is fully recovered, expect him to have a big big day.

This should be a good game between two improving teams with bright futures. Edwards looks like the kind of guy who just wins more than he loses. So does Anderson for us. We're probably three or four players from being a very solid and perennial playoff contender.

Bottom line is we've not blown anyone out this year and have played very few solid games. We'll probably make mistakes with either dumb penalties or errant throws. But there's not a game we've played - short of New England and the week 1 aberration - that wasn't a tight contest. Whoever wins, I expect it to be close at the end. Keep the digitalis near the TV.

They play far too often in a "prevent style" shell. Get picked apart underneath and allow teams to march down the field on them. They go into this shell at the wrong times and get exploited.

When they decide not to play in the shell, which isn't very often, they play adequately on D. Nothing spectacular but not terrible either.

There's ways of exploiting the Browns D. Anything underneath is generally open. Runs up the middle usually work, seeing their 3-4 system doesn't have a good NT to anchor the line and Guards get to the second level on the LB. Most of their blitzes aren't well hidden either, so if you can read the presnap blitz you can dump it off for big yardage.

They play blitz and the DBs go back leaving the underneath open. They've given up 3rd and 20s on dumpoff passes doing this. Tight coverage isn't really a scheme that they use...ever.

Josh Reed could/should have a big day with catches underneath and Freddie Jackson also could have a big day out of the backfield. Lynch might find the running easier even with Fowler in the middle because he might hold his own most of the game and not get pushed back every play - like normal.

I just have to respond to this completely off the wall and wrong post.

The Browns are 5th in points scored at an average of 27.9 ppg. They're an upper echelon offensive team.

Even if the Bills play mistake free football, the Browns still can outscore you. The Bengals played mostly mistake free football and Cleveland hung 51 on them. Seahawks made little to no mistakes - lost. Ravens in the second matchup made little to no mistakes - lost.

It all depends on which Derek Anderson shows up. If it's lights out DA, Cleveland can hang offensively with any team in this league - yes, including the Pats and Colts. If inconsistent DA shows up, he'll make some mistakes, teams stay close and he suddenly shows up in crunch time. That's basically Cleveland's favorite way to play, either a. get behind early and fight back or b. take an early lead and fall asleep.

The Browns have a HUGE WR matchup advantage. Big WRs vs small DBs. McGee has to cover Braylon ADV Braylon. Greer on JJ ADV JJ. KII vs whoever the Bills line up on him ADV KII.

Only one team has blown out the Browns. The Steelers in week 1. The team has come full circle since, see the close game the Browns lost to the Steelers later in the season. Not even the Pats blew the Browns out. It was 27-17 with a minute left before Randall Gay returned a fumble for a TD. The Browns were also near the goaline when time ran out. The Bills simply aren't a good enough team to blow out the Browns. Can they win? Yes. It'll take inconsistent DA and keeping Cribbs at bay. But if they do win it's gonna be a tight highly contested battle where they better have the ball last.

Now for an objective position by position analysis.

QB - slight edge to DA based on what we've seen so far. Dorsey is an assistant OC on the sideline basically.
RB - slight edge to the Bills...Lynch is a younger version of Jamal Lewis - or so it appears right now. Jerome Harrison is the same type of back as Jackson just isn't used for whatever reason.
WR - Braylon is a top 7 WR in the league
TE - KII. Steve Heiden is Robert Royal with better hands.
OL - Cleveland's O-line is better. 16 sacks allowed on the season. Rookie LT who has given up 0 sacks on the year. Dockery vs Tucker who they moved nside when McKinney went down goes to Buffalo.
DL - Cleveland's weakest link. Big advantage to Bills
LB - Injury free this is advantage Bills. Wimbley though is the best LB on either team though. With injuries this is a push. Cleveland's LBers are talented and add experienced Willie McGinest to the mix. They don't get a chance to make more plays because the D-line is so inadequate.
CB - I hate both equally. Advantage WRs tripping over their feet
S - Browns. Sean Jones is the playmaker that Donte Whitner needs to be. Brodney Pool vs I don't know who this week.
K - Lindell has the better leg, Dawson more accurate. Depends which you like.
P - Moorman is the best punter in the league, bar none.
KR - Cribbs leads the league in average with 31 yards per return
PR - Did I mention Josh Cribbs is good?
ST in general....Did I mention that Josh Cribbs is good? Oh yeah, he's the gunner on Punt coverage and is on Kick coverage too.

Coaching
HC - Toss up, I've ridiculed both for stupid decisions and both teams have played beyond expectations.
OC - Chudzinski has installed the perfect system for the players.
DC - I hate Todd Grantham. His schemes are absolutely stupid. He doesn't put his defense in a chance to succeed, although the bad d-line could have something to do with that. Edge Bills.
